Protractor for plastic pipe
Technical field
The utility model relates to a kind of tube billet of the melting for extruding from mould, makes blank cool and be fixed to the protractor for plastic pipe of tubing under the condition of vacuum, spray.
Background technology
Existing steel wire mesh frame plastic (polyethylene) multiple tube Making programme is: first by feeder, particular plastics material is joined core pipe extruder, then core pipe extruder clamp-ons core pipe mold after being melted by plastic material, the plastic core pipeline extruded in core pipe mold is exposed to outer and enters the first vacuum cooling tank successively and the second vacuum cooling tank carries out cooling and shaping through undergauge, under the traction of front haulage machine, twice steel wire Stagger-wrap that the first steel wire coiler and the second steel wire coiler carry out plastic core pipe pipeline outer wall is entered successively through cooled plastic core pipeline, the plastic core pipeline that outer wall winds steel wire enters heated oven again and heats the steel wire be wound around and plastic core pipe pipeline outer wall, so that steel wire and plastic core pipe pipeline outer wall are combined closely, the plastic core pipeline that outer wall winds steel wire enters glue-line extruder, with glue-line, the steel wire that plastic core pipe pipeline outer wall winds is covered, state during steel wire winding is kept to be unlikely to displacement, and then enter outer layer extruder after tentatively being cooled by the first vane, the plastic outer layer that outer wall plastic core pipeline being wound steel wire in outer layer extruder covers a melting layer together with glue-line forms steel wire mesh frame plastic composite tube, steel wire mesh frame plastic composite tube is entered cooling water tank and carries out last entirety cooling after tentatively being cooled outer wall by the second vane, cooled steel wire mesh frame plastic composite tube is through inker identification marking and product identification, pipe cutting machine is entered under the traction of rear haulage machine, the controlled steel wire mesh frame plastic composite tube by process of pipe cutting machine cuts into the length of needs, then the steel wire mesh frame plastic composite tube after having cut is disposed on tubing tilting trestle.
Wherein, what protractor for plastic pipe was mainly used in the various plastic material such as plastic pipe, flexible pipe extrudes traction.Existing protractor for plastic pipe normally caterpillar tractor, main and plastic extruder is supporting.Two caterpillar-tractors, three caterpillar-tractors, four caterpillar-tractors, six caterpillar-tractors etc. can be divided into.Caterpillar plastic profile material guiding apparatus adopts crawler type mode of traction, controllable silicon stepless speed regulation.Adopt crawler type mode of traction applied widely; Adopt stepless speed regulation, speed adjustable range is wide; Hauling speed is even; Noise is little waits many advantages.Its operation principle is clamped by plastic pipe (section bar or steel wire mesh frame plastic composite tube) by least two crawler belts being controlled to be elevated by hydraulic pressure or air pressure, after starting crawler belt, crawler belt is allowed to drive (traction) to advance toward a direction plastic pipe clamped.Due to the characteristic of crawler belt, by pressure dissipation at larger contact surface, so the unit are pressure on track surface and plastic pipe surface is very little, but the contact surface of entirety is very large, dragging (drive) power formed is also very large, both the plastic pipe that the hardness having gone for just having discharged from extruder is not high, also goes for cooling the higher plastic pipe traction of rear surface hardness.
But existing protractor for plastic pipe, when reality traction plastic pipe, is all needed first protractor for plastic pipe to be introduced in plastic pipe one end, is then clamped by plastic pipe by hydraulic control or air pressure crawler belt, then start crawling traction.In this course, plastic pipe termination often because introducing just is discharged in extruder, material is partially soft, and the crawler belt stroke of the protractor for plastic pipe that hydraulic pressure or air pressure control is excessive, when plastic pipe termination is clamped, very easily at Contact by partially soft plastic pipe end portion crimp.That is, particularly when clamping plastic pipe, very easily because of clamping excessive velocities, pipe is flattened, thus destroy product quality.In order to ensure product quality, often needing the crawler belt of the protractor for plastic pipe repeatedly operating hydraulic pressure or air pressure control, clip position being adjusted not easy; User is made to feel more inconvenience.So, not only product quality has been had a strong impact on but also has had a strong impact on manufacturing schedule.
Therefore, existing protractor for plastic pipe existing defects, needs to improve.
Utility model content
The purpose of this utility model improves in the structure of existing protractor for plastic pipe, provides a kind of and ensure product quality, the protractor for plastic pipe of enhancing productivity.
Basic conception of the present utility model is: in the traction crawler lifting mechanism of existing protractor for plastic pipe, install electronic micromatic setting.That is, when adjusting larger row journey, namely when traction crawler belt distance plastic pipe (section bar or steel wire mesh frame plastic composite tube) surface is far away, start hydraulic pressure or the pneumatic shuttle of traction crawler lifting mechanism, control the traction crawler belt fast approaching plastic pipe surface of protractor for plastic pipe.When drawing crawler belt distance plastic pipe surface and being nearer, close hydraulic pressure or the pneumatic shuttle of traction crawler lifting mechanism, allow and draw leaving gap between crawler belt and plastic pipe surface.At this moment, start the electronic micromatic setting in traction crawler lifting mechanism, by traction crawler belt slowly push plastic pipe surface to, reduce leaving gap between traction crawler belt and plastic pipe surface gradually, until traction crawler belt and plastic pipe surface contact.Here, stroke excessive destruction of the causing when effect that electronic micromatic setting plays is hydraulic pressure or the pneumatic shuttle drive traction crawler belt avoiding drawing crawler lifting mechanism; In other words, namely electronic micromatic setting can make traction crawler belt reduce close to the speed on plastic pipe surface, thus both ensure that traction crawler belt can with plastic pipe surface contact, turn avoid because of the plastic pipe crimp that causes of traction crawler belt clamping excessive velocities.And then ensure that product quality and improve production efficiency.
Specifically, protractor for plastic pipe described in the utility model has body, described body comprises plastic pipe import, plastic pipe exports, traction crawler lifting mechanism, traction crawler belt power set and at least two traction crawler belts, described plastic pipe import is positioned at body one sidewall, described plastic pipe outlet is positioned at another sidewall of body, described traction crawler belt, traction crawler lifting mechanism and traction crawler belt power set are all positioned at body, described plastic pipe import and plastic pipe outlet are positioned at same axis, the axis side of described traction crawler belt between plastic pipe import and plastic pipe outlet, and setting in parallel, described traction crawler belt power set are all connected with traction crawler haulage with traction crawler lifting mechanism, it is characterized in that described traction crawler lifting mechanism is hydraulic pressure or the air pressure traction crawler lifting mechanism with electronic micromatic setting.
The electronic micromatic setting that protractor for plastic pipe described in the utility model is arranged can be draw linear electric machine, the synchronous motor being with decelerator or the threephase asynchronous machine being with decelerator that crawler lifting mechanism driving is connected etc. with hydraulic pressure or air pressure.Certainly, in order to more smoothly, slighter adjustment, recommendation linear electric machine.
